UNDATED (AP) - There's Sarah Palin the candidate -- and Palin
Syrah (pronouced pay-LEEN' sih-rah) the wine. It's from a small vintner in
northern Chile and has nothing to do with the Republican V.P.
nominee. But some wine sellers report an increase in sales since
the other Palin has selected by John McCain to be his running mate.
However, in strongly Democratic San Franciso, Palin the wine is now
a tough sell. But in Houston, one wine store has sold out of Palin
Syrah. It goes for $13 a bottle and is described as rich and
full-bodied.
